ROLE OVERVIEW
We are seeking a proactive and detail-oriented IT Test Coordinator to lead and manage all testing phases for large-scale, global enterprise programs. This is a newly established role, created to bring structure, accountability, and rigor to the testing lifecycle across complex, multi-stakeholder environments.
The IT Test Coordinator is responsible for planning, managing, and executing all testing activities across multiple systems and platforms. This role ensures that software releases meet quality standards and business requirements through structured testing processes. The coordinator will work closely with internal teams, vendors, and third-party application managers to lead testing phases, especially User Acceptance Testing (UAT), and ensure alignment with enterprise goals.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
Testing Strategy & Governance
Own the end-to-end testing strategy, methodology, and toolset.
Ensure consistent understanding and adherence to testing processes across all teams
Test Cycle Management
Plan and execute all testing cycles, including environment setup, test tool provisioning, and scenario/script creation.
Coordinate testing schedules and deliverables to ensure timely completion
Defect Management
Establish and maintain defect tracking and resolution procedures.
Lead defect triage across vendors, developers, and business teams
UAT Leadership
Lead the UAT phase in collaboration with business stakeholders.
Ensure readiness, alignment, and support throughout UAT execution
Vendor Oversight
Review and approve vendor-defined testing timelines and approaches.
Validate business involvement and ensure testing alignment
Reporting & Communication
Monitor and report on testing progress, quality metrics, and risks.
Communicate testing outcomes to project stakeholders
